These do not need to be in SkyrimPrefs.ini, just Skyrim.ini:uGridsToLoad=9uExterior Cell Buffer=100 They do not really improve graphics, they allow you to see and interact further out than the default 5 and 36. a) this allows you to shoot wolves etc that are much further away than normalb) they can cause quests to kick in when you are quite some distance away. This can make the Skyrim world seem more real, and Monsters, NPCs and Thalmor patrols are not just standing around waiting for you to approach, but it can mean that you can miss some things and some quests can start when you are not there. EG the fight between the giant and Companions when you arrive outside Whiterun is already over. Having said that, I have used them and could go up to 11, but it made the game terribly unstable.9 was OK for me.7 was really good. I'd try adjusting to 7 and 64, rather than 9 and 100. Many, many people say they are dangerous and can trash your game, due to quests triggering too early when you are still far away.
